从apk中删除特定的包类

时间:2015-09-24 11:09:29

标签: android performance android-gradle android-proguard

我需要从发布apk中删除一些特定的包类。我正在寻找一些可以帮助的proguard或gradle选项。这些类是我的项目的一部分(代码不编译没有它)但我想从apk中删除这些类。 实际上我需要两个构建版本,一个是删除的包,因为我将在代码中处理类未找到的异常。

1 个答案:

答案 0 :(得分:0)

理想情况下,如果您的代码在没有类的情况下无法编译,则不应将其删除。

以传统方式清除要删除的类的所有依赖项,然后将其从代码中删除并重新构建应用程序。

如果您要从apk中删除任何内容,则必须转到reverse engineering路径。